Output 7d2a4e68b342ca761d3173f02852c589c54ed3e8c3492c354b5f6f2b6257b783:1

value
25650421
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3d4c738838553475cd0a9347ba50cc0a95b3957 OP_EQUAL
address
MUfpX4hgasJDi8pun3JMDVCbHc1XxjYUiG
transaction
7d2a4e68b342ca761d3173f02852c589c54ed3e8c3492c354b5f6f2b6257b783
spent
true